However, for those celebrating Raya in Klang Valley area, you will have the opportunity to visit one particular open house in Putrajaya on the first day of Hari Raya.
That’s right! Malaysian Prime Minister Tun Dr Mahathir Mohamad and the entire Cabinet will be hosting an open house at the Seri Perdana Complex on Wednesday, 5th June 2019, and everyone is invited!
The Prime Minister’s Department said in a statement today, that the open house will take place from 10am to 4.30pm. “Members of the public are invited to come by wearing appropriate attire,” read the statement.

To make it easier for the public to reach Seri Perdana Complex, a free shuttle bus service will be made available from three locations; Putrajaya Sentral, Tuanku Mizan Zainal Abidin Mosque and Putra Mosque, starting at 9.30am.
The public can park their respective vehicles at the three locations and take the shuttle bus to make a return trip to the complex, the statement said.
It is expected that more than 50,000 people will attend and enliven the Hari Raya event.
